Post by: MiloMorai on January 16, 2015, 08:27:49 AM
Jagdpanther Ausf.G2 "123" of 'Kampfgruppe Paffrath' 1./ sPzJgAbt. 654 near a M36 Tank Destroyer of 1st U.S. Army. Both were knocked out during the battle of Ruhr pocket, near the village of Ginsterhahn, 40 Km south of Cologne, Germany. 13 March 1945.
